Symptoms
The command "Action any.any stop" occasionally causes applications and services to core during the shutdown process.
It is expected that services and applications should stop gracefully without failing since a failure triggers an email alert to administrative staff.
-- Steps To Reproduce:
Unable to reproduce issue consistently.
Action any.any stop
-- Business Impact:
The issue has the following business impact:
Due to this issue, it takes longer to stop and restart services.
